m-p{3}@lemmy.cato Technology@lemmy.world•LibreOffice criticizes EU Commission over proprietary XLSX formatsEnglish11·1 个月前One thing I do like from LibreOffice is the ability to save to PDF but also embed the original document inside it.
That way almost anyone can see it as intended, and the original is still there for editing.
